SPECIFICATIONS

SUBWOOFER
Subwoofer (not magnetically shielded design).......................................................................................................6.5"
Output Power.........................................................................................................................................50W (4Ω,DIN)
THD (Total Harmonic Distortion) ...................................................................................10% at 80 Hz (output power)
Reproduction Frequency Response.......................................................................................................30 Hz-160 Hz
Phase Switch....................................................................................................................................................00,180
Input Sensitivity (Subwoofer In).................................................................................................................80 mVrms
AC Power.........................................................................................................................................230V/50 Hz(/00S)
AC Power........................................................................................................................115V/230V,50Hz/60Hz(/01S)
power Consumption...........................................................................................................53 W (at 1/8 Rated Power)
Dimensions (w x h x d)...................................................................................................130 mm x 337 mm x 375 mm
Weight...................................................................................................................................................................7 Kg

ESD & SAFETY INSTRUCTION

WARNING
GB
All ICs and many other semi-conductors are susceptible to electrostatic discharges (ESD). Careless handling during repair can reduce life drastically. When repairing, make sure that you are connected with the same potential as the mass of the set via a wrist wrap with resistance. Keep components and tools also at this potential.

"After servicing and before returning set to customer perform a leakage current measurement test from all exposed metal parts to earth ground to assure no shock hazard exist. The leakage current must not exceed 0.5mA."

DISASSEMBLY INSTRUCTIONS

Dismantling the Grille Assembly & Speaker Driver
1. Place the Subwoofer Box as shown in the Picture 1 and use a screw driver to force open the Grille Assembly.
Caution: Take care the surface when take out the Grille Assembly of Subwoofer
2-1
2. Place the Subwoofer Box as shown in the Picture 2 and loosen 4 screws A to remove the Speaker Driver.
A
Picture 1
Dismantling the Front Assembly
1. Place the Subwoofer Box as shown in the Picture 3 (Bottom view) and use a screw driver to force open the front assembly.
Caution: Do not break the bundle of wires to the front.
Take care the surface when take out the front
panel of subwoofer
Picture 2
Dismantling the Rear assembly
1. Loosen 9 screws B as shown in the Picture 4 (Rear View) to pull out the Printed Circuit Board assembly.
Caution: Do not break the bundle of wires to the front.
B
Picture 3
WARNING: THERE IS ONLY A LED BETWEEN FRONT PANEL AND WOOD BOX. IF NOT NECCESSARY, PLEASE DO NOT TRY TO OPEN THE FRONT P ANEL!!!
